The Evolution of 3D Printing Software in Modern Manufacturing

3D printing software has undergone a significant transformation since its inception, revolutionizing the landscape of modern manufacturing. Initially, the software served basic functions, such as controlling the printer and managing simple designs. However, with advancements in technology, it has become far more sophisticated, incorporating features like automated design optimization, real-time monitoring, and complex error detection. These advancements have not only improved the quality and precision of 3D printed products but also made the technology accessible to a broader range of industries, from healthcare and aerospace to automotive and consumer goods.

One of the most notable developments in 3D printing software is the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ms. These technologies allow the software to analyze vast amounts of data and make intelligent decisions during the printing process. For example, AI can predict potential issues and adjust parameters in real-time to ensure optimal results. Moreover, machine learning algorithms can analyze previous prints to improve future designs automatically. This self-improving capability is a game-changer, making the 3D printing process more efficient, reliable, and cost-effective.

Cloud-based solutions have also played a crucial role in the evolution of 3D printing software. These platforms enable users to access powerful design and printing tools from anywhere in the world, facilitating collaboration and innovation. Additionally, cloud-based software can leverage distributed computing resources to handle complex calculations and simulations, which would be challenging for local machines. This democratization of advanced features has allowed even small and medium-sized enterprises to compete on an equal footing with larger organizations, driving further innovation in the industry.

Key Benefits of 3D Printing Software for Manufacturers

3D printing software offers a plethora of key benefits for manufacturers, revolutionizing the way products are designed and produced. By enabling rapid prototyping and iterative testing, it significantly reduces the time and cost involved in the development process. Traditional manufacturing methods require substantial investments in molds and tooling, but with 3D printing software, manufacturers can create and modify prototypes quickly, allowing for more innovation and flexibility in product design.

Another crucial advantage of 3D printing software is its ability to enhance precision and reduce waste. With highly detailed digital models, it ensures that every product is manufactured with exact specifications, minimizing errors and inconsistencies. This not only improves the overall quality of the final product but also reduces material waste, making the manufacturing process more sustainable. Moreover, the software allows for the creation of complex geometries and intricate designs that would be challenging, if not impossible, to achieve with conventional manufacturing methods.

3D printing software also streamlines the supply chain by enabling just-in-time manufacturing and reducing the need for large inventories. Manufacturers can produce parts on-demand, eliminating the lengthy lead times associated with traditional production methods. This agility allows companies to respond more quickly to market changes and customer demands. By integrating 3D printing software into their operations, manufacturers can gain a competitive edge, improve efficiency, and drive innovation in their industries.

How 3D Printing Software is Revolutionizing Product Development

3D printing software is dramatically reshaping the landscape of product development. One of its most compelling benefits is the ability to streamline the prototyping process. Traditional prototyping can be time-consuming and costly, involving multiple iterations and the use of various materials. With 3D printing software, designers can quickly create and test prototypes with precision, making necessary adjustments in real-time. This leads to a much faster turnaround and reduced costs, allowing companies to bring products to market more swiftly.

Moreover, 3D printing software offers unparalleled design freedom. Engineers and designers are no longer limited by traditional manufacturing constraints. Complex geometries and intricate details that were once difficult or impossible to produce can now be easily realized. This opens up new possibilities for innovation, enabling the creation of products that are lighter, stronger, and more efficient. Additionally, the ability to customize products on a granular level means that personalized solutions can be developed to meet specific consumer needs, adding a significant value proposition.

Another key advantage of incorporating 3D printing software in product development is enhanced collaboration. These software tools often come with features that allow for seamless sharing and integrating of design files among team members, irrespective of geographical location. This fosters a more collaborative environment where stakeholders can easily review and provide feedback. Furthermore, many 3D printing software packages are now being integrated with cloud technology, which means that updates and improvements can be rolled out quickly and efficiently, ensuring that teams are always working with the most up-to-date tools.
